Have you wondered why God has allowed the challenges in your life, especially the ones that seem to undermine everything you depend on? When we encounter serious difficulties, and often, many at once, we may be tempted to feel hopeless. We find ourselves longing to have the Lord's Help and Wisdom to face the obstacles ahead.

You may not realize it, but this is God drawing you to Himself. He brings you to the point of realizing that all earthly resources and security have failed you. After that, there's only one place to go, and that's to God Himself. This is a positive thing!

David faced this repeatedly as he waited to become king of Israel, and it was why God called him "a man after His Own Heart" (1 Samuel 13:14). David realized there was only One Source to help him in every instance, only One Worthy of his complete devotion and trust. God is bringing you to that understanding as well.

So David said in:

"Trust in Him at all times, O people, pour out your heart before Him; God is a Refuge for us." (Psalm 62:8)

"There is no (human) wisdom or understanding or counsel (that can prevail) against the Lord God Yahuah." (Proverbs 21:30)

See at times, God will direct you to do things that don't seem logical. But He doesn't require you to understand His Will; He only asks that you obey it, even if it seems unreasonable.

For example, throughout Israel's history, Yahuah called His people to depend on Him rather than make military alliances. From the human standpoint, this made no sense, especially since Israel's army was so weak. But God saw each and every battle as an opportunity to reveal Himself to the world. And whenever He supernaturally delivered Israel, their enemies would fear Him.

Likewise, the Lord may lead you to do something, that humanly speaking, is counter-intuitive. What you have to decide is: (whose understanding do I trust more: God's or mine?) Remember that common sense might not be enough to judge your situation, and you probably don't have all the facts, at least, not like He does. So don't lean on your own understanding or your own misunderstanding. Trust the Lord's Wisdom, which never fails, and do as He asks.

Remember the struggle at Gethsemane?
Remember what He told the disciples?

"Keep watching and praying, the Spirit is willing, but the flesh is weak."
(Matthew 26:41)

(Matthew 26) tells us that in the Garden of Gethsemane, He prayed, "Father, if it is possible, let this cup pass from Me; yet not My Will, but as You Will" (v-39) And now,
(v-42) says, "He went away again a second time and prayed." Again, (v-44) reports, "He left them again, and went away and prayed a third time, saying the same thing." Because of the overwhelming burden on His Soul, He went back to the Throne of Grace repeatedly to find comfort.

This tells us something that's very important. If the Perfect, Sinless Son of the Living God found it necessary to pray repeatedly, then there's nothing wrong when we must do so as well. We may often struggle terribly, wondering how we'll survive the trials we experience. There may be sleepless nights when all we know is to cry out,
"God, please help me!" But take comfort. Your Savior understands how you feel and has been there Himself. Go to Him for comfort and consolation. But also, take His example and don't leave His Presence until you're able to say,
